Members received the COVID Recovery in General Practice: Healthwatch Harrow and Harrow Primary Care Summit presentation.

 

The health and care system in Harrow, along with the rest of the country, was experiencing very high demand for services.  This was being driven by a number of factors: a backlog of patients not accessing services over the coronavirus (Covid-19) pandemic period, who were now coming forward for services, many with conditions that were more complex because of a delay in seeking treatment; continued responsibilities of health and care services in the Covid-19 response; ongoing treatment for patients with Covid-19 and post Covid-19 conditions and ongoing delivering of the vaccination programme; and the ongoing needed to ensure effective infection and prevention control measures which has an impact of the model of care delivery.

 

The Second Quarter (Q2) Trend Analysis Reports would be produced in mid-October, with more detailed information.  However, three key themes were emerging: poor levels of GP access; knock on effect at A&E (6 to 7 hour waits were now common); and impact on staff working conditions and morale. Patients had found it increasingly difficult to secure appointments, with congested telephones and generally longer waiting times reported.  Those using online services are marginally more satisfied, however the overall rate remains below 50%.
